Honda to halt production at UK plant due to parts shortage

Automaker blames COVID-19 for logistics disruptions

TOKYO -- Honda Motor will suspend most operations at its U.K. plant in Swindon on Wednesday, saying the COVID-19 pandemic has delayed mostly marine shipments, resulting in parts shortages.
